I've never opened a FML ... but you're talking two different markets - the wholesale market and the retail market.  The auction prices do represent the retail market.  The best of the best.  The cars you or I may sell that were owned personally (private parry retail) will fall below that.  The dealers offer wholesale, put in money for reconditioning and service, then sell somewhere between private party retail and auction retail.  The auction prices may be idiots with money, but it's the market.  Which is the trading of cars for money.  Do you think a McLaren F1 will sell under $15M in any transaction (other than wholesale or a car with bad history) now that one hit that mark last summer?  That set the market.  What about the black Ferrari GTO that sold for $22M more in a private party transaction (to David MacNeil) than the most recent GTO at auction (https://www.cnbc.com/2018/08/27/most-expensive-car-ever-sold-at-auction-fetches-48-million.html)?
